The Institute for Effective Education (IEE) has published a number of new reports examining education projects and interventions funded via its grants programme.
They include:
- Audio feedback: This found that audio feedback was more effective than written feedback in improving test outcomes in sociology and maths A level: http://bit.ly/2U1yd6e
- No More Marking: An evaluation of an online comparative judgement platform on teacher workload and pupils’ English outcomes found no difference to outcomes. The intervention did reduce teacher perception of their workload: http://bit.ly/2HwhK4n
- Improving reading fluency: An evaluation of a small-group reading fluency intervention on the reading progress of children who are working below age-related expectations found a positive impact on pupils’ reading accuracy and comprehension: http://bit.ly/2ui6Wye
The IEE grants provide funding for pilot evaluations of innovations of teaching and learning approaches.
